【问题标题】:Automated Solutions for Implementing Google Analytics or Google Tag Manager用于实施 Google Analytics 或 Google Tag Manager 的自动化解决方案
【发布时间】:2015-03-06 22:47:44
【问题描述】:
我工作的公司现有一个包含数百页的网站。目前,我们尚未在我们的网站上实施 Google Analytics 或 Google Tag Manager。根据我的阅读,使用 Google 跟踪代码管理器的容器代码似乎是我们的最佳途径。
是否有人知道在网站的所有网页上获取 GA 或 GTM 代码的任何自动化解决方案,或者是手动执行此操作的唯一选择?
如果只能手动完成,有谁知道大型网站是否通常会跟踪网站上的每个页面,或者他们是否选择关键页面来实现代码?
【问题讨论】:
标签:
google-analytics
google-tag-manager
【解决方案1】:
如果您的网页位于数据库中并且您希望自动执行此操作,则使用脚本访问数据库中的每个页面并添加 Google 代码。
如果您的网站使用模板并且页面使用特定模板,只需编辑模板标题(或其他)并在此处添加 Google 代码
如果您的网页只是普通的 html/文本文件,请创建一个脚本来读取每个页面文件并在需要的地方添加 Google 代码(例如在 Node 中使用一些正则表达式)
在任何情况下,使用(自定义)自动化脚本都会派上用场,因为其他批量更改也可能发生
【解决方案2】:
这是一个什么样的网站?它是用 CMS 还是模板系统构建的?还是用大量单独的 HTML 文件构建的?
在模板或 CMS 中,您可以在页眉或页脚模板中添加 Google 跟踪代码管理器容器代码(就在您想要的位置)。
在 HTML 网站中,您可以对整个文件夹使用搜索和替换操作,例如在 </head> 或 </body> 上,在替换中添加 Google 跟踪代码管理器代码。